Onboarding note, Graymarsh report builder. Our sort is stable; equal keys keep source order. Reviewers: reject any PR swapping in an unstable sort, even if benchmarks improve. Grouped exports depend on this guarantee. Tests live in the ordering suite; run them before approving. To open the reviewer sandbox, you'll need the recovery passphrase, which follows on the next line.

vault phrase of yaguf-hahaf = druath-holix

Release checklist — Spokeshift plugin authors: verify your rebalancing strategy compiles against SDK 3.1, declare max-bikes-per-truck in the manifest, and pass the dry-run simulator on the Harbenfield dataset. Deprecated hook onDockFull is removed this release. Pin your dependency before submitting. Validate your package against the build token shown below.

trace token, bawep-fahof: htk6_262092

Handover: Gridsmith crossword generator — from Petra to Oleg

Gridsmith builds daily puzzles for the Lintvale app. The generator runs as a single worker pulling word lists from an internal dictionary service; no external calls. Main security-relevant surface is the admin endpoint for regenerating grids, which is IP-restricted. Everything else is batch. The service currently runs with the following configuration.

settings of tagag-fafof:
holiel:
  pin: 4034
  tenant: norys
  seal: seal_c0ae53f1
  metrics_host: metrics.holiel.zarqelcorp.example
  standby_team: drumir
  escalation: sorius-aldath
  nonce: b972ce

Tidewake, our stale-branch cleanup bot, evaluates every branch in the Marrowfield monorepo on a nightly schedule. A branch is considered stale when it has no commits within the inactivity window and no open merge request. Before deletion, the bot posts a warning and waits through a grace period; protected-branch patterns are always exempt. Reviewers changing these values should confirm the warning period comfortably exceeds the longest team holiday rotation, or we will repeat last winter's accidental cleanup incident. Current defaults follow.

tuning constants:
RATE_LIMITS = {
    "zorael": 10,
    "oliix": 1,
    "holix": 2,
    "quenix": 10,
}